What is 60/26 Divided By 2/6

Answer: 6026÷26\frac{60}{26}\div\frac{2}{6} = 9013\frac{90}{13}

Solving 6026÷26\frac{60}{26}\div\frac{2}{6}

  • Rewrite the Division as Multiplication by the Reciprocal:

6026÷26=6026×62\frac{60}{26} \div \frac{2}{6} = \frac{60}{26} \times \frac{6}{2}

  • Multiply the Numerators: 60×6=36060 \times 6 = 360
  • Multiply the Denominators: 26×2=5226 \times 2 = 52
  • Form the New Fraction: 6026×26=36052\frac{60}{26} \times \frac{2}{6} = \frac{360}{52}

Let's Simplify 36052\frac{360}{52}

  • Find the Greatest Common Divisor (GCD) of 360360 and 5252. The GCD of 360360 and 5252 is 44.
  • Divide both the numerator and the denominator by the GCD:360÷452÷4=9013\frac{360 \div 4}{52 \div 4} = \frac{90}{13}

Answer 6026÷26=9013\frac{60}{26}\div\frac{2}{6} = \frac{90}{13}
